HYG 119147
HYG 119147 is a K-type (Orange) star.
Located approximately 56.7 light-years from Earth, HYG 119147 resides within the broader disk of our Milky Way galaxy.
HYG 119147 is classified as a spectral class K star (K-type (Orange)) on the Harvard spectral classification system.
HYG 119147 has an apparent magnitude of +8.90, placing it beyond naked-eye visibility. A good pair of binoculars or a small telescope is required to observe this star.
